August 5-9, 2008  Great British Beer Festival
Earls Court, London, England, UK
The Great British Beer Festival at Earls Court is Britain's biggest beer festival and brings together a wide range of real ales, ciders, perries and international beers. There will be at least 450 beers available throughout the festival including golden ales, fruit beers, stouts, bitters and some international real lagers. As well as a great selection of beer there is also cider and perry.

October 22-27, 2007  Norwich Beer Festival
Norwich, England, United Kingdom
Over 200 cask-conditioned Real Ales from Britain's independent brewers will be on sale, along with draught and bottled beers from Continental Europe. The festival also incorporates the 9th Cider & Perry Exhibition, with over 25 varieties from East Anglia and the West Country.
